Built-In Outdoor Fireplace Designs: Enhancing Your Outdoor Living Space
A built-in outdoor fireplace transforms a simple patio or backyard into a sophisticated and inviting extension of the home. Unlike portable fire pits or chimineas, a built-in fireplace offers a sense of permanence, creating a focal point and architectural interest within the outdoor landscape. These installations are designed to integrate seamlessly with the surrounding environment, providing warmth, ambiance, and a gathering space for relaxation and entertainment. Careful planning and design considerations are crucial to ensure a functional and aesthetically pleasing outcome that complements the existing property and meets individual needs.
The appeal of a built-in outdoor fireplace lies in its ability to extend the use of outdoor spaces beyond the warmer months. It creates a comfortable and inviting atmosphere for socializing, dining, or simply relaxing under the stars. The warmth and visual appeal of a fire can significantly enhance the ambiance of any outdoor gathering, making it a desirable amenity for homeowners seeking to maximize their enjoyment of their property. Beyond its functional benefits, a well-designed outdoor fireplace can also increase the property's value.
Planning and Design Considerations
Before embarking on a built-in outdoor fireplace project, thorough planning is essential. Several key factors must be considered to ensure a successful and safe installation. These include location, materials, size, fuel source, and compliance with local building codes and regulations.
The location of the fireplace is paramount. It should be situated in a way that maximizes its usability while minimizing potential hazards. Consider the prevailing wind direction to prevent smoke from blowing into the house or neighboring properties. Adequate clearance from flammable materials, such as trees, shrubs, and wooden structures, is also crucial. The fireplace should be situated on a level surface and have a proper foundation to ensure stability and prevent settling over time. The placement must also consider the overall design of the outdoor space, ensuring the fireplace integrates seamlessly with existing patios, decks, or landscaping features.
The choice of materials plays a significant role in the fireplace's aesthetic appeal and durability. Common materials include brick, stone, concrete, and stucco. Brick offers a classic and timeless look, while stone provides a more rustic and natural feel. Concrete is a versatile option that can be molded into various shapes and finishes. Stucco offers a smooth and contemporary aesthetic. The selected material should be durable enough to withstand the elements and complement the existing architectural style of the home. Consider the climate in your area when selecting materials. Some materials are more resistant to moisture, freeze-thaw cycles, and extreme temperatures than others. The chosen materials should also be fire-resistant and meet local building code requirements.
The size of the fireplace should be proportionate to the size of the outdoor space. A fireplace that is too large can overwhelm a small area, while a fireplace that is too small may not provide adequate warmth or visual impact in a larger space. Consider the intended use of the fireplace when determining the appropriate size. If the primary purpose is to provide warmth for a small gathering, a smaller fireplace may suffice. However, if the fireplace is intended to be a focal point for larger gatherings, a larger design may be more suitable. The dimensions of the firebox should also be considered, as this will affect the size of the fire and the amount of heat generated.
The fuel source is another critical consideration. The two primary options are wood and gas. Wood-burning fireplaces offer a traditional ambiance and the crackling sound of burning wood, but they require a supply of firewood and regular cleaning to remove ashes. Gas fireplaces offer greater convenience, as they can be easily started and stopped with the flip of a switch. They also produce less smoke and require less maintenance than wood-burning fireplaces. However, gas fireplaces require a gas line connection, which may involve additional installation costs. When selecting a fuel source, consider the environmental impact, convenience, and cost of operation.
Compliance with local building codes and regulations is essential for any built-in outdoor fireplace project. These codes typically address fire safety, emissions, and structural stability. Before starting construction, obtain the necessary permits from the local building department. Adhering to building codes ensures the fireplace is safe and legal and can prevent potential fines or legal issues in the future. Consult with a qualified contractor or architect to ensure the design and construction meet all applicable regulations.
Design Styles and Features
Built-in outdoor fireplaces come in a variety of design styles to suit different tastes and architectural preferences. From traditional to contemporary, there is a design option to complement any outdoor space. Furthermore, various features can be incorporated to enhance the functionality and aesthetics of the fireplace.
Traditional designs often feature brick or stone construction with a classic, symmetrical shape. These fireplaces may include decorative elements such as arches, mantels, and corbels. Traditional designs often evoke a sense of warmth and nostalgia, blending seamlessly with traditional home styles and creating a welcoming and inviting atmosphere.
Contemporary designs often incorporate clean lines, minimalist aesthetics, and modern materials such as concrete, metal, and glass. These fireplaces may feature geometric shapes, sleek surfaces, and integrated lighting. Contemporary designs are often characterized by their simplicity and elegance, creating a sophisticated and stylish outdoor living space.
Rustic designs often utilize natural materials such as rough-hewn stone, reclaimed wood, and exposed brick. These fireplaces may feature irregular shapes, textured surfaces, and natural color palettes. Rustic designs often evoke a sense of warmth and authenticity, blending seamlessly with natural landscapes and creating a cozy and inviting outdoor retreat.
Several features can be incorporated to enhance the functionality and aesthetics of a built-in outdoor fireplace. These include built-in seating, storage for firewood, grilling surfaces, and integrated lighting. Built-in seating provides a comfortable and convenient place to relax and enjoy the warmth of the fire. Storage for firewood keeps fuel readily accessible and organized. Grilling surfaces allow the fireplace to be used for cooking and entertaining. Integrated lighting enhances the ambiance of the outdoor space and provides visibility for outdoor gatherings.
Fireplace surrounds and mantels can be customized to create a unique and personalized look. Surrounds can be constructed from various materials, including brick, stone, concrete, and tile. Mantels can be made from wood, stone, or metal and can be used to display decorative items or provide a surface for resting drinks. The selection of appropriate surrounds and mantels can significantly enhance the overall aesthetic appeal of the fireplace.
Construction and Installation
The construction and installation of a built-in outdoor fireplace require careful planning and execution. Whether undertaking a DIY project or hiring a professional contractor, it is essential to follow proper construction techniques and safety procedures to ensure a safe and durable installation.
Preparing the site involves clearing the area of vegetation, debris, and obstructions. The ground should be leveled and compacted to provide a stable foundation for the fireplace. Excavation may be required to create a level base and accommodate the foundation. The site should be carefully measured and marked out to ensure the fireplace is properly positioned and aligned.
Building the foundation is a critical step in the construction process. The foundation should be constructed from concrete or other durable materials and should be deep enough to prevent settling and cracking. The foundation should be level and properly reinforced to support the weight of the fireplace. The dimensions of the foundation should be slightly larger than the footprint of the fireplace to provide adequate support.
Constructing the firebox involves assembling the fire-resistant materials that will contain the fire. The firebox should be constructed from firebrick, refractory concrete, or other approved materials. The dimensions of the firebox should be appropriate for the intended use of the fireplace. The firebox should be properly insulated to prevent heat transfer to surrounding materials. A chimney or flue should be installed to vent smoke and combustion gases. The chimney should be sized appropriately to ensure proper draft and prevent backdrafting.
Finishing the exterior involves applying the chosen facing material to the fireplace. The facing material should be installed according to the manufacturer's instructions. The facing material should be properly sealed to protect it from the elements. Decorative elements such as mantels, surrounds, and trim can be added to enhance the aesthetic appeal of the fireplace.
Safety inspections and testing are essential to ensure the fireplace is safe to operate. The fireplace should be inspected by a qualified professional to ensure it meets all applicable building codes and safety standards. The fireplace should be tested to ensure it drafts properly and that there are no gas leaks or other hazards. A thorough inspection and testing process ensures the fireplace will operate safely and efficiently.
Proper maintenance is essential to extend the life of a built-in outdoor fireplace. Regular cleaning to remove ashes and debris is necessary to prevent buildup and maintain proper airflow. Inspecting the fireplace for cracks, damage, or wear and tear is crucial to identify and address potential problems before they escalate. Sealing the fireplace to protect it from the elements can help prevent water damage and deterioration. Professional maintenance by a qualified technician can help ensure the fireplace operates safely and efficiently for years to come.
